SLEEVING ONLY

Send us empty casting (all fittings, bleeders, etc. removed) and we will clean it, resleeve with brass to standard size and return, so you can reassemble using kit you provide.

Chrysler Vintage Shock, inertia valve adjustable ride control

Part #: 1850 A/B, C/D Single arm, rear, screw in end caps, part # rear cover with 6 screws. This is an inertia valve ride control shock, this unique shock has the capability of altering its stiffness based on road conditions.
